Prediction of BOD in water body of Chaohu Lake based on GA-RandomForest

Aiming at the problems existing in the process of river water quality detection, this paper proposes a BOD prediction model based on GA-RandomForest optimization, and evaluates the model through MAE and MAPE, and achieves good results. And the forecast experiment is carried out through the water quality data of Chaohu Lake for 3 months. The experimental results show that the BOD prediction model based on GA-RandomForest is effective, and the model is based on higher accuracy.
